Transaction 2bda107c39d248824cabf31ff041b75cd001ea57cdf6f647ee2ad5b2afd2880a
1 Input
2 Outputs
- 2bda107c39d248824cabf31ff041b75cd001ea57cdf6f647ee2ad5b2afd2880a:0
- 2bda107c39d248824cabf31ff041b75cd001ea57cdf6f647ee2ad5b2afd2880a:1
value 20640069
address 3GtMcEDEX9WBTVi69vA1yKLSZg8WARHUeW
value 79275100
address 1HSPUs5jxxE4hM9TR3eitMWdLo2cdet9B1